Re-Aligning body panels?

I knew that this 4runner in particular had been in an accident or two. The two that did the most damage being:

(1): The front passenger side wheel was torn off and sent into the fender while the front dragged on the ground. Resulted in broken knuckle, LCA, tie rod, and bent the steering, damaged the skid plate, broke the wiper fluid revivor, misaligned the passenger side fender and door, and damaged a rim.

(2): It drifted into a ditch at highway speed. Had to be pulled out. resulted in severely damaged rear tow hitch, damaged side plastic door trim, fuel cap, and a slightly bent rear frame. (barely noticeable and is only where the tow hitch attaches.)

I had known about the misaligned fender and unusable tow hitch for a while. It was only when I noticed bare metal showing on the fuel filler cap and the edge next to it where the two had been scraping against each other that I decided to take a look. I figured it's been sitting waiting for maintenance so I'll do some myself.

I've taken note of everywhere the body panels no longer align and various rust spots I need to fix. The front left fender, front passenger side door, front, rear left passenger door, fuel filler cap, and front bumper no longer align properly. It's a very minor thing but I'm wondering Is there anyway to move them back?
The frame is in good shape and not bent or severely damaged. (aside from the tow hitch i'm not even going to bother)
Any help is much appreciated.
